The Evolution of Audio Coverage on Unidentified Flying Object Podcasts

The modern auditory landscape surrounding anomalous phenomena has transformed dramatically over the past several years. Early digital broadcasts relied heavily on anonymous stories and unverified internet rumors. Today, top-tier audio programs feature former military personnel, aerospace engineers, investigative reporters, and sitting legislators. This shift coincides with major historical milestones, including high-profile congressional testimonies and the establishment of official government research offices like AARO (All-domain Anomaly Resolution Office).

Producers now prioritize investigative journalism over speculation. Shows routinely dissect leaked military footage, declassified archive documents, and legislative language in defense spending bills. This journalistic rigor appeals to a broader demographic, attracting listeners who might have previously dismissed the topic as pure science fiction. The focus has firmly shifted toward national security implications, aerospace safety, and the boundaries of known physics.

Impact on Public Discourse and Freedom of Information

The rising popularity of these audio programs directly influences mainstream public discourse and policy pressure. By regularly interviewing key players in the transparency movement—such as former intelligence officials and academic researchers—hosts keep complex bureaucratic battles in the public eye. Listeners are frequently provided with actionable resources, such as Freedom of Information Act (FOIA) templates, contact details for congressional representatives, and guides on how to parse government data releases.

This media ecosystem also serves as a vital peer-review network. When new audio episodes drop breaking down a fresh legislative amendment or radar data set, independent analysts dissect the claims in real-time. This dynamic keeps researchers honest and ensures that misinformation is quickly flagged and corrected by community consensus. Consequently, the cultural stigma historically attached to the subject is rapidly eroding, replaced by demands for scientific methodology and open-access data.
